Output 307615b887677471989295510f4945ff0e24500b6f067c67987c650761bbdc78:1

value
2897350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b279b65ee0cb7542724a342634475eebac51c1b OP_EQUAL
address
3Qazydvh5btXjaWf5Ln8orjiyoqpZWzfXN
transaction
307615b887677471989295510f4945ff0e24500b6f067c67987c650761bbdc78
confirmations
368326
spent
true